PZI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review
19 of the 3,464 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co Zacks Micro Cap ETF (PZI)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$6.7M — up 6.8% from $6.27M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new PZI positions and 1 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 6 added to existing stakes and 6 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Susquehanna International Group, adding an estimated $195K. The largest seller was Royal Bank of Canada, cutting an estimated $200K.
